Duties
The School Liaison Officer (SLO) for Naval Base Kitsap is part of the Navy Child and Youth Program (CYP). The SLO serves as the installation subject matter expert for issues and processes involving Local Education Agencies (LEA) on all K-12 educational matters relating to public, private, home schooling and where applicable Department of Defense Activity Schools (DoDEA). Responsibilities include managing, coordinating, and facilitating education support to maximize the opportunity for academic success of military associated children. Work with commanders, educators and parents of school-age children to understand the educational needs of military associated children. Incumbent will represent and speak for the installation on youth education/school transition/deployment issues. This work is considered mission essential and requires frequent contact and/or advice to Commanding Officers, local and state-level educators, community leadership, Installation Commanders, other installation Navy Family Program Managers, Department of Defense Education Activity and public school district superintendents/principals.

Conditions of Employment
- Position is subject to special immunization requirements as a condition of employment when working with children. Must pass a pre-employment physical, provide evidence of immunizations, and be free from communicable disease.
- This position is subject to both pre-employment and random drug testing as a condition of employment.
- Must satisfactorily complete all background checks in accordance with PL 101-647 to include National Agency Check with Written Inquiries (NACI).
- Must satisfactorily obtain or complete required training certificates and maintain certifications or credentials required by federal, state, or National Accreditation institution utilized as part of DoD?s Child and Youth Programs.
Qualifications
- A 4-year degree in Early Childhood Education, Child Development, Elementary Education, Special Education, Youth Development, Psychology, Youth Program Administration, or a closely related field of study AND 3 years of full time experience working with school personnel, students and parents, i.e., School Liaison Officer, CYP Manager, education or academic leader/counselor.
- OR A combination of education and experience appropriate to the position, plus appropriate experience or additional coursework that provides knowledge comparable to that normally acquired through the successful completion of the 4-year course of study described above (at least 24 hours of 300+ level coursework related to the field of study is required). AND 3 years of full time experience appropriate to the position (listed above).
